Course Description
This unit of competency describes the skills and knowledge to log samples, check sample documentation, and schedule and prepare samples for testing in accordance with workplace procedures. This unit does not include testing, tissue processing or similar techniques.
This unit of competency applies to field and laboratory assistants in all industry sectors who receive and prepare samples as part/all of their job in a sample reception area.

National Competency Codes and Titles
National Element Code & Title: |
MSL953003 Receive and prepare samples for testing |
Elements: |
1. Log samples 2. Address client and customer service issues 3. Prepare samples for testing 4. Distribute samples 5. Maintain a safe work area and environment |
